#186916 Yeah, it's a super crazy trans. It utilizes a half shaft, has 1st-4th gears, then a handcuff(handcuff keeps the gears from spreading apart and destroying each other), then 5th gear is on the outside of the trans in a little cover. You can swap in a B16 LSD. The gear ratio is shorter than any other d-series trans. Thanks to that 5th gear on the outside, freeway driving is AWESOME. you can swap it with the 5th gear from the older accord trannies, so cruising like 70-75mph your rpm's are at like 2800rpm. Best D-series trans ever! lol
